Achim Wunderlich (17 July 1912 – 25 March 2012) was a highly decorated Major in the Wehrmacht during World War II, and a recipient of the Knight's Cross of the Iron Cross. The Knight's Cross of the Iron Cross was awarded to recognise extreme battlefield bravery or successful military leadership.
